| Feature | Wintex 6.x | Wintex 7.0 |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| Cloud Support | Limited (UDL over PSTN/GSM only) | Full Texecom Cloud integration | | User Interface | Classic, functional | Modern, ribbon-style toolbar | | Ricochet Mesh View | Text-based tree view | Graphical 2D/3D map | | 64-bit OS Performance | Good but not optimized | Native 64-bit support | | Backward Compatibility | Works with Legacy Premier panels | Works, but best with Elite/Flex | | Firmware Update Support | Up to v3.x panels | v4.x and newer panels | Texecom Wintex 7.0 Download
Do not upgrade if: You are exclusively maintaining very old Premier panels (pre-2016) with firmware v2.x, as some legacy functions are deprecated in Wintex 7.0. For all modern installs, Wintex 7.0 is mandatory. The short answer is yes , but with a caveat
